Amaranthus viridis
L., Sp. Pl., ed. 2. 2: 1405. 1763.
Lectotype
(designated by
Fawcett & Rendle 1914: 131
):—
Herb. Linn. No.
1117.15 (
LINN
!, image of the lectotype available at http:// linnean-online.org/11641/).
Alien status:―
Neophyte, native to South America; it can be considered as naturalized in
Saudi
Arabia
(see
Chaudhary 1998
,
Hassan
et al.
2022
).
Occurrence in
Saudi
Arabia
:―
Al hudud ash Shamaliyah
(
Osman & El-Ameid Abedin 2019
), Bisha (
Abbas
et al.
2020
),
Jizan
and
Makkah
(
Miller & Cope 1996
), Taif (
Abdullah
et al.
2017
).
